The 256-byte RAM is the tightest constraint; a firmware engineer must pre-allocate stack and global variables before writing a single ISR. The 8-channel 10-bit ADC is the primary analog front-end. With 22 I/O pins in a 28-TSSOP package, the pin-to-function ratio is good — you can bring out the ADC channels, a UART, and an SPI bus without multiplexing. The internal oscillator frees up two I/O pins that would otherwise be tied to a crystal. The 28-TSSOP package (0.65 mm pitch) is layout-friendly on a 2-layer board — the outer rows break out cleanly without micro-vias. The supplier device package is also 28-TSSOP, so the footprint is consistent across the MSP430x1xx family. The base product number is MSP430F1222, which means the IPWR suffix denotes the 28-TSSOP package and tape-and-reel packaging. The same die is available in other package variants if the board layout changes.","metaTitle":"MSP430F1222IPWR Texas Instruments MCU, 16-bit 8MHz 4KB Flash","metaDescription":"Texas Instruments MSP430F1222IPWR 16-bit MCU, 8MHz, 4KB Flash, 256B RAM, 8-ch 10-bit ADC, 22 I/O, 28-TSSOP, -40 to 85°C.
